    Connect with Other Classes around the World with Global Connections Courses

    SobiBy SobiApril 26, 2022Updated:September 4, 2023No Comments5 Mins Read
    Facebook Twitter Pinterest LinkedIn Tumblr WhatsApp Email
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n WhatsApp Pinterest Email

    Global connections courses provide an incredible opportunity for students to connect with other individuals beyond their own geographical area and community. It is truly exciting to share and learn about others’ experiences, which are often quite different from one’s own. This is why there is now a growing trend of global classrooms in the 21st-century education space.

    Today, more and more parents and teachers recognize the importance of cultural diversity. Technological advancements have made making connections across borders much more accessible. Through these experiences, students can become much more empathetic and be driven to impact the world positively.

    What are Global Connections?

    In simple terms, global connections allow students and teachers to foster and maintain learning relationships with individuals other than those in their own geographical context. Such relationships then serve as powerful learning experiences for students to work collaboratively to resolve global challenges. With such connections, young individuals find ways to come together as one via a collaborative relationship.

    Although technological advancements and the ability to connect with people around the globe have been around for years, people only now understand the actual benefits. Remote learning amidst the pandemic taught individuals about the numerous advantages of having online courses and global connection courses that connect students from various parts of the world.

    Not only can young individuals connect with peers from across the globe, but they can also collaborate through project-based and inquiry-based learning.

    What Do Global Connections Teach?

    Students can enjoy an abundance of teachings through a global connections course. With such courses, they are provided with the opportunity to learn through, about, and with people of other cultures beyond their own local communities and culture. As a result, they can learn the following:

    Different Cultures

    Young people can gain firsthand information on the traditions, customs, cultural practices, and languages of people from various geographical places.

    Foster Intercultural Awareness

    When students discover other cultures, they become much more aware of different cultures. This allows them to build more meaningful relationships with people.

    Deeper Understanding of the World

    The information students receive about different cultures is much different than what they could learn in their classrooms. By talking to other young students of their age about their experiences, they gain a deeper, personal, and more nuanced understanding of different perspectives, traditions, and world views.

    Importance of Global Connection Courses

    It is essential that parents provide their children with learning that is beyond the typical classroom. This is where cultural competence education, in the form of online courses, comes into play.

    In the current digital age, young children will grow up to engage with others around the world, both personally and professionally. This is why it is imperative that they acquire the necessary skills to effectively communicate and collaborate with them in culturally responsive and inclusive ways. Global connections allow students to build these skills, such as empathy, intercultural awareness, inclusion, and intercultural learning.

    When we give students the opportunity to connect with others around the globe, we allow them to understand different perspectives and ideas. They gain a fresh take into the experiences and thoughts of people from around the world. Such experiences can foster relationships beyond borders and allow students to appreciate the similarities and differences in various cultures.

    In the 21st century, there is a growing need for people to become more receptive to diversity and understand cultures other than their own. Global connections help with exactly that. The improved understanding through such courses also allows students to raise awareness and learn to respect uniqueness, individuality, and diversity. Lastly, such connections can enhance social and interpersonal skills by enabling students to develop social awareness, interpersonal skills, and self-awareness.

    How to Get Started with Building Global Connections?

    You don’t simply want to build a classroom with students from different geographical backgrounds. You must go beyond that and foster an environment that helps them form meaningful relationships with each other. This takes time, strategizing, and practice. It is best if teachers first start off locally by pairing children with other students from a different district. This will help teachers to strategize easily and overcome any unexpected hurdles.

    If things work out, you can broaden the geographic landscape to build more connections through your courses on cultural competency in education. You should also structure your courses to facilitate online learning easily.
